DUTIES/R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Monitor and evaluate optical images and electronic measurements of track geometry and track structure
- Use BNSF developed software to perform defect review and validation
- Perform trending analysis of the optical test platform and unmanned geometry car data to provide planning tools for the field and capital projects team
- Coordinate movement of test vehicles with Transportation team personnel
- Work with other departments to improve efficiencies of the Track Measurement team (TR&D, TS, Data Analytics)
- Ensure compliance with the Engineering Instructions and FRA 213 regulations regarding optical/geometry testing compliance up to and including issuance of Form A’s
- This position will participate in the continued development of optical/unattended track geometry testing systems and applications including Track Health Optical Recognition (THOR)

BASIC QUALIFICATIONS:
- High school diploma or GED
- Must possess excellent attention to detail
- Ability to work autonomously
- Proficiency with software programs and reporting tools including Tableau, Microsoft Power Point, Excel
- Ability to communicate effectively on both a technical and practical level with internal and external customers
- Must possess excellent reporting and data visualization skills
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S (Not required):
- Supervisors: Tier II Certified / Managers: Tier III certified by a Manager of Engineering Certification.
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ering field, Computer Science, or other related field preferred. Experience with track maintenance, electronics, computer programming, data analysis, or similar may be substituted for education.
- One Year of track maintenance and/or track inspection experience. (ex. Previous MOW Foreman, Track Supervisor/Inspector, OR Operations FLS experience)
- Thorough understanding of FRA regulations including FRA 213 and BNSF Engineering Instructions
- Familiarity with current optical/track geometry measurement systems
